Sports as a Pillar of Gauteng’s Business and Tourism Strategy
Gauteng’s sports culture is another integral part of its branding as a business and tourism destination. With world-class stadiums and sports arenas that host everything from international soccer and rugby events to global cricket matches and world-renowned concerts, Gauteng is positioning itself as the region’s premier sports hub. At WTM Africa 2025, the GTA will highlight how the province’s sports infrastructure is crucial to its broader business and tourism offerings.
The Gauteng Sporting Showcase at WTM Africa will provide attendees with the opportunity to explore the region’s impressive sports venues, such as the FNB Stadium (Soccer City), Loftus Versfeld Stadium, and the Ellis Park Stadium. These iconic venues have hosted historic events, including the 2010 FIFA World Cup and the 1995 Rugby World Cup, proving Gauteng’s ability to stage large-scale, high-profile sporting events.
Gauteng’s commitment to sports tourism is further underscored by its innovative Golf Virtual Reality Stand Activation. This immersive experience allows attendees to virtually visit some of Gauteng’s premier golf courses, such as Glendower Golf Club and Serengeti Golf & Wildlife Estate. Visitors can enjoy virtual fly-over previews, first-person playthroughs, and even book their own golfing getaway—all from the convenience of the Gauteng stand.

Engaging Activations to Amplify Gauteng’s Brand at WTM Africa 2025
To further elevate Gauteng’s brand at WTM Africa 2025, the GTA will engage visitors with a variety of interactive activations designed to capture the essence of the province. At the heart of these activations will be the Gautrain Experience—offering exclusive giveaways for visitors to win a round-trip journey and guided tours of Gautrain’s operations. This experience will serve as a practical demonstration of the province’s seamless transportation network, positioning Gauteng as a highly accessible and efficient business destination.
Additionally, the Gauteng Eats activation will give attendees the chance to sample traditional South African dishes, from vibrant Indian curries to the iconic South African Braai, showcasing the province’s rich culinary diversity. These experiences will not only attract food enthusiasts but also give visitors a taste of the province’s commitment to sustainability, local sourcing, and innovation.
